Distance From Guernsey Airport to States Airport (GCI - JER Distance)

The flight distance from Guernsey Airport (GCI) to States Airport (JER) is 25 miles. This is equivalent to 39 kilometers or 21 nautical miles. The distance shown below is the straight line distance (may be called as flying or air distance) or direct flight distance between airports.
